Vice chairman of the PR faction Oleksandr Yefremov explained to the parliament journalists why BYuT blocked the VR podium, ForUm’s correspondent reports from the Verkhovna Rada.

“During the consultations with the Speaker, when the opposition factions proposed to work today and tomorrow and also make the next week plenary, the coalition representatives decided nothing better but block the work of the Parliament with BYuT. The official reason, they gave, was that the factions didn’t vote for the draft law № 1408 about imperative mandate,’ said Yefremov.

He supposed that the unofficial reason why BYuT blocked the VR podium was that BYuT is afraid “other people’s deputies could unite in other configuration and approve a bill, which is not satisfactory for them at the moment”.
